Output 6540ed7ac2561de3def8fb171d1f90219db74e7b6cd6d18685b17eac52023c26:3

value
198000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d7b3227e1d7d5506028928900355d94e039af185 OP_EQUALVERIFY OP_CHECKSIG
address
1LfWsk7Kq8TvU42DbKFwH2wmnVpDFuQxbT
transaction
6540ed7ac2561de3def8fb171d1f90219db74e7b6cd6d18685b17eac52023c26
spent
true